Web19 mrt. 2024 · About 450 million people worldwide are avid basketball players, and it is among the most played sports in the world. The figure is based on estimates by the International Basketball Federation (FIBA). The sport was created in the hands of James Naismith in 1891, however, it has been played globally since the mid-20th century. According to the National Sporting Goods Association, over 26 million Americans play basketball regularly, more than any other team sport. Basketball was invented in 1891 by Canadian physical education teacher James Naismith in Springfield, Massachusetts. There are many advantages of playing basketball in Europe and Asia. panetolio newsWeb30 apr. 2006 · Basketball is a game played between two teams of five players each. The objective is to score by throwing a ball through a netted hoop located at each end of the court.
